Liana C. Chan is a scholar working on Infectious Diseases, Molecular Biology and Clinical Biochemistry. According to data from OpenAlex, Liana C. Chan has authored 26 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Infectious Diseases, 7 papers in Molecular Biology and 7 papers in Clinical Biochemistry. Recurrent topics in Liana C. Chan’s work include Antimicrobial Resistance in Staphylococcus (17 papers), Bacterial Identification and Susceptibility Testing (7 papers) and Streptococcal Infections and Treatments (5 papers). Liana C. Chan is often cited by papers focused on Antimicrobial Resistance in Staphylococcus (17 papers), Bacterial Identification and Susceptibility Testing (7 papers) and Streptococcal Infections and Treatments (5 papers). Liana C. Chan collaborates with scholars based in United States, Japan and Australia. Liana C. Chan's co-authors include Henry F. Chambers, Sérgio A. Lira, Israel Charo, Noah Saederup, Li Basuino, Binh An Diep, Stephanie M. Hamilton, Som S. Chatterjee, Michael R. Yeaman and Koji Terayama and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Circulation and Journal of Clinical Investigation.
